The fabric is just as important as the color and pattern; silk ties are a perennial favorite for their luxurious sheen and drape, while textured weaves or matte finishes can add a modern touch to classic suiting.
Selecting a tie for a wedding involves more than just matching colors—it’s about expressing personality and honoring tradition. For a formal evening affair, deep shades such as navy, black, or burgundy exude refinement and pair beautifully with dark suits and crisp white shirts. Daytime or more casual weddings, especially those held in the gentle light of early spring, often call for lighter hues and playful patterns. Pastel ties in shades of blush, mint, or sky blue evoke a romantic ambiance and work especially well with gray or tan suits.
